What Grinding and polishing workers Do

Grind, sand, or polish, using hand tools or hand-held power tools, a variety of metal, wood, stone, clay, plastic, or glass objects. Includes chippers, buffers, and finishers.


Grinding and polishing worker Salaries

  • 2020 employment: 23,700
  • May 2021 median annual wage: $35,670

Job Outlook for Grinding and polishing workers

Projected employment change, 2020-30:

  • Number of new jobs: -3,200
  • Growth rate: -14 percent (Decline)

How to Become a Grinding and polishing worker

Education and training:

  • Typical entry-level education: No formal educational credential
  • Work experience in a related occupation: None
  • Typical on-the-job training: Moderate-term on-the-job training
